Bangladesh may become first cricket team to tour Pak since 2009

Bangladesh could become the first international cricket team to tour Pakistan since the Lahore terror attacks in March 2009.

The Surfer: An honest defeat not bad for Australia

Australia collapsed from a strong position yet again to narrowly lose the Hobart Test to New Zealand by seven runs. Going down to a good bowling attack was by no means the worst thing that could have happened to a side that has struggled like a dialysis patient waiting for a donor, says Malcolm Knox in the Sydney Morning Herald.
